Jung prompt that there have been two distinctive centers of individuality: The ego tends to make up the center of consciousness, but it's the self that lies at the center of character.

Trying to get to more distinguish his do the job from Freud's, Jung adopted the phrase "analytical psychology" and delved deep into his function. His most critical advancement from this early time period was his conception of introverts and extroverts as well as the notion that individuals could be categorized as among the two, according to the extent to which they show particular capabilities of consciousness. Jung's work During this area was highlighted in his 1921 publication Psychological Varieties

Psychology in the Unconscious (1916), the e book which precipitated Jung's break with Freud Jung's postulated unconscious was fairly distinctive with the model proposed by Freud, Regardless of the terrific influence that the founder of psychoanalysis had experienced on him. Especially, tensions manifested between him and Freud because of different disagreements, such as All those concerning the character with the libido.[38] Jung de-emphasised the significance of sexual enhancement being an instinctual push and centered on the collective unconscious: the part of the unconscious which contains Recollections and ideas which Jung believed were being inherited from generations of ancestors.

On top of that, Jung himself argues that the continual recurrence of symbols from mythology in particular therapy and also the fantasies of psychotics assist the thought of an innate collective cultural residue.

Jung’s (1947, 1948) Concepts have not been as preferred as Freud’s. This could possibly be due to the fact he did not produce for your layman and therefore his Concepts weren't a drastically disseminated as Freud’s. It might also be for the reason that his Suggestions were being a bit more mystical and obscure, and fewer Evidently described.
